Texas HB 687 (86) — Relating to a landowner's liability for injuries incurred during certain recreational activities.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2019-01-08 Filed filing
  • 2019-02-21 Read first time introduction, reading-1
  • 2019-02-21 Referred to Judiciary & Civil Jurisprudence referral-committee
  • 2019-03-11 Considered in public hearing
  • 2019-03-11 Testimony taken/registration(s) recorded in committee
  • 2019-03-11 Left pending in committee
  • 2019-03-18 Considered in public hearing
  • 2019-03-18 Recommended to be sent to Local & Consent referral-committee
  • 2019-03-18 Reported favorably w/o amendment(s) committee-passage
  • 2019-03-27 Comte report filed with Committee Coordinator
  • 2019-03-27 Committee report distributed
  • 2019-03-27 Comm. report sent to Local & Consent Calendar
  • 2019-04-08 Considered in Local & Consent Calendars
  • 2019-04-12 Placed on Local, Consent, and Res. Calendar
  • 2019-04-12 Read 2nd time reading-2
  • 2019-04-12 Passed to engrossment
  • 2019-04-12 Read 3rd time reading-3
  • 2019-04-12 Passed passage
  • 2019-04-12 Record vote
  • 2019-04-12 Reported engrossed
  • 2019-04-15 Received from the House introduction
  • 2019-05-14 Read first time introduction, reading-1
  • 2019-05-14 Referred to State Affairs referral-committee
  • 2019-05-17 Scheduled for public hearing on . . .
  • 2019-05-17 Considered in public hearing
  • 2019-05-19 Reported favorably w/o amendments committee-passage-favorable
  • 2019-05-19 Recommended for local & uncontested calendar
  • 2019-05-19 Committee report printed and distributed
  • 2019-05-22 Placed on local & uncontested calendar
  • 2019-05-22 Laid before the Senate
  • 2019-05-22 Read 2nd time & passed to 3rd reading
  • 2019-05-22 Vote recorded in Journal
  • 2019-05-22 Three day rule suspended
  • 2019-05-22 Record vote
  • 2019-05-22 Read 3rd time reading-3
  • 2019-05-22 Passed passage
  • 2019-05-22 Record vote
  • 2019-05-23 Senate passage reported
  • 2019-05-24 Reported enrolled
  • 2019-05-26 Signed in the House
  • 2019-05-27 Signed in the Senate
  • 2019-05-28 Sent to the Governor executive-receipt
  • 2019-06-10 Signed by the Governor executive-signature
  • 2019-06-10 Effective immediately
